`
aaronwong_best
  • 浏览: 41408 次
  • 性别: Icon_minigender_2
  • 来自: 彩虹天堂
最近访客 更多访客>>
社区版块
存档分类
最新评论

关于正使用的文件删不掉

阅读更多
   在编程中,常常会遇到这样的一件事,你要删除的东西正在被使用,操作完一个文件,他已经没有用了,删不掉让人觉得不爽,至少我不爽,哈哈
   废话不说,解决方法如下
   将你文件的指向对象设置成null,然后System.gc();完事
   如 File file=null;
  看过内存,文件加载和删除后没有明显的变化,我想应该只是当前这个文件的句柄在哪里吧,并不是真正的文件。将对象的指向清空,告诉JVM,没有谁用我了,显示的调用垃圾回收
分享到:
评论
1 楼 Checkmate 2009-07-15  
靠...还以为你要说unlocker

相关推荐

Global site tag (gtag.js) - Google Analytics